CBSE to allow use of calculators in exam for children with special needs

Children with special needs appearing for the Central Board of Secondary Examination (CBSE) in class 10 or 12 will be able to use basic calculators from this year, officials said.

Honoured to have been mentioned by PM Narendra Modi: Anil Kumble

Former India captain Anil Kumble on Wednesday thanked Prime Minister Narendra Modi, who, during his annual 'Pariksha Pe Charcha' event on coping with exams, has cited the cricketer's example of playing with a broken jaw against the West Indies in a Test match in 2002.

‘Government employees will approach you with questions but they will not force you to answer’: Rajnath Singh on NPR

During a CAA support rally in Meerut on Wednesday, Union Defence Minister Rajnath Singh assured the people that they would not be compelled to answer the questions asked by the government employees for the National Population Register (NPR) survey.

They gang up, blow billions & ‘break-up’

New research identifies common attributes of cybercrime networks, revealing how these groups function and work together to cause an estimated $445-600 billion of harm globally per year. “It’s not the ‘Tony Soprano mob boss type’ who’s ordering cybercrime against financial institutions,” says co-author Thomas Holt, professor of criminal justice at Michigan State University.
